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36 390787 488346 315
5824567 6243
5824567 6243
55 948077014 84618603349
All about undefined
Interested in learning more?
5824567 6243
55 948077014 84618603349
See more
4276622 7354
04 23539222 9818400603 435
See more
120105592 657731592 20648555124
937 75 4958197792 12628239706
See more